Upgrade Forgejo to our forked [xorm v1.4.0](https://code.forgejo.org/xorm/xorm/compare/v1.3.9-forgejo.12...v1.4.0), which is now named `code.forgejo.org/xorm/xorm` to reflect the current expectation that it is a permanent fork. A small number of API changes were made recently in https://code.forgejo.org/xorm/xorm/issues/120 which are accounted for in this PR, in addition to the module rename. ## Checklist The [contributor guide](https://forgejo.org/docs/next/contributor/) contains information that will be helpful to first time contributors.
